For Families & Groups
When you have got kids or a mix of ages, balance is everything. You want wow moments, but not total exhaustion. The smart move? Two days in each city, then a short hop into the desert, nothing too long or extreme.
A blend of Marrakech’s colours, Fès’ maze-like streets, and a mellow desert camp keeps everyone happy. Keep rides short, pick riads with pools, and let the kids try a camel ride. You will laugh more than you plan, trust me.

Final Thoughts
Whichever path you choose, Morocco won’t let you leave the same. The Morocco tours you find online all have one truth in common – this place changes you a little. Maybe it is the people, or the light, or the endless stretch of time between cities.
Just plan wisely: long drives, unpredictable weather, and a rhythm that is both chaotic and calm. Spring and autumn are best for the desert if you want comfort with adventure.
